Alxmac2012

The new version is about a third that size if it’s installed at all. They added a spare barrel rack attached to the 240 ammo stowage behind/under the loaders seat and the gloves are typically not used. As for the stub base extractor, it is rarely used, and it is typically kept in the loaders sponson.

BaldBear_13

Asbestos does not burn, that's kinda the reason it is used for mittens. It's a mineral, not an organic compound. The closest analogy I can find is glass fiber. I grew up in a somewhat unfortunate country, and we used an asbestos rag for a potholder.

The official nomenclature for this is "Loader's Oddment Tray." It attaches to the inside left turret wall next to the loader. The large rounded compartment at bottom right is for holding the gunner's roll (which in is a sort of rolled tool bag containing some key items for maintenance of the main gun). It is held in place by a short bungee cord (missing in photo). The smaller compartment on the left held the asbestos mittens. The small rectangular slot at bottom left held the 120mm manual extractor, which was like a sort of half-cookie cutter looking thing with a handle on it, used to get purchase on the rim of a 120mm case head and drag it back out of the breach. It was almost never used, as simply banging the extractors built into the breach a few times usually knocked the round back far enough to just grab it. The extractors and mittens were also secured by a short bungee cord, missing here. The hooks and holes seen in the tray are for the bungee cords. The long tray at the top hold two spare barrels for the M240 machine guns.
